Gecko is most probably the first Indian born hardware device which is getting unprecedented global attention. It has successfully raised Over USD 100k through Indiegogo and it’s preorders have beaten the expectations!

Vodafone has announced a massive 80 percent cut on their mobile internet tariffs. According to the new rate plans, Vodafone customers will be charged at 2 paise per 10kb of data that too without any roaming charges when customers are out of their home circle.

India will become Asia’s first and world’s 4th country after US, Russia and Europe to launch a Mars Orbiter Mission. This is something that should Make Indians immensely proud!

Google has launched Helpouts – It is a service that allows anyone and everyone to get or give help on live video through Google hangouts platform. The help could be free or paid!

Income Tax Department seem to have come up with a Novel method to track Tax evaders. They are now tracking high value COD online transactions, which they will map with their user database to find tax evaders!

Reliance has deactivated over 10.5 million unused mobile numbers from their network, while Idea added 1.2 million new subscribers in month of Sept making them 3rd largest telecom operator in India.

This was on cards – Physical store owners have got together and launched a site called wewillact.com that protests against the price undercutting done by Indian ecommerce sites which is severely affecting lakhs of offline retailers in India.

Zomato, the online restaurant listing, search and review service today announced its fifth round funding of USD 37 million led by Sequoia Capital and participation from its pervious investor Info Edge (India) Limited.

Apple Fans seem to have gone into a tizzy – iPhone 5S has been sold out completely within 24 hours of its launch, and there is a great demand of this handset everywhere.

Delhi Based Webhosting Company UCVHost have ceased their operations, but the big thing is that they have done it without informing their 1200 odd customers leaving them in a Limbo!

According to a report released by IAMAI, Mumbai has 12 million active internet users three times more compared to Bangalore who have 3.8 million users.

Videocon Telecom has launched a new and specialized Ayurvedic Mobile Value Added service, M-health which been developed in collaboration with JIVA Ayurvedic Group.

It is unbelievable the kind of growth Whatsapp has seen over last couple of years. According to some estimates, Whatsapp is now clocking nearly 14 Billion Messages A Day, Nearly 70% That Of SMSes!

Suhail Rizvi, a mysterious Indian origin investor has made a killing from Twitter IPO. With 17.9 percent equity stake in Twitter, his company Rizvi Traverse made USD 3.8 billion from it! Here is the twitter equity holding chart!
